Vertebral Artery Dissection: Causes and Treatment
Vertebral Artery Dissection is a serious condition involving a tear in the inner lining of the vertebral artery, which can lead to blood clots, reduced blood flow to the brain, and potentially life-threatening complications.
While relatively rare, its impact on health can be severe, affecting essential functions such as blood circulation to the brain, leading to risks of stroke, neurological deficits, and even death if left untreated.

Causes of Vertebral Artery Dissection
The primary causes of Vertebral Artery Dissection vary and can be attributed to several factors.
- Spontaneous Vertebral Artery Dissection: This type occurs without a known cause and is often associated with trauma or underlying connective tissue disorders. Over time, the weakened arterial wall can lead to dissection, compromising blood flow to the brain.
- Trauma: Physical trauma, such as whiplash injuries from car accidents or sports-related injuries, can cause mechanical stress on the vertebral arteries, leading to dissection and subsequent complications.
- Connective Tissue Disorders: Conditions like Ehlers-Danlos syndrome or Marfan syndrome can weaken the arterial walls, making them more susceptible to dissection. Individuals with these disorders are at a higher risk of Vertebral Artery Dissection.
- Hypertension: High blood pressure can contribute to the weakening of arterial walls, increasing the likelihood of Vertebral Artery Dissection. Proper management of hypertension is crucial in preventing this condition.

Symptoms of Vertebral Artery Dissection
Recognizing the symptoms of Vertebral Artery Dissection is crucial for early intervention and prevention of serious complications. Symptoms can vary depending on the stage of the condition.
Early Symptoms:
- Neck Pain: Neck pain may be a common early symptom of Vertebral Artery Dissection, affecting daily activities and leading to discomfort and reduced mobility.
- Headache: Headaches, especially those localized to the back of the head or neck, can be a sign of Vertebral Artery Dissection and may be easily dismissed as tension headaches.
Advanced Symptoms:
- Dizziness and Vertigo: Advanced stages of Vertebral Artery Dissection can manifest as dizziness and vertigo, impacting physical and emotional well-being due to the risk of falls and imbalance issues.
- Vision Changes: Visual disturbances, such as double vision or blurry vision, can occur in advanced cases of Vertebral Artery Dissection, affecting daily activities and quality of life.
Diagnosis of Vertebral Artery Dissection
Diagnosing Vertebral Artery Dissection involves a series of tests to confirm the condition accurately and guide appropriate treatment.
- Imaging Studies: Imaging tests like MRI, CT angiography, or Doppler ultrasound can help visualize the vertebral arteries and detect any abnormalities indicative of dissection.
- Blood Tests: Blood tests may be conducted to assess clotting factors and identify any underlying conditions that could contribute to Vertebral Artery Dissection.
- Angiography: Catheter-based angiography is a diagnostic procedure that provides detailed images of the blood vessels, allowing for a precise assessment of the vertebral arteries and any dissections present.
- Neurological Examination: A comprehensive neurological exam can help evaluate brain function, coordination, and sensory perception, providing valuable information in diagnosing Vertebral Artery Dissection.
Treatment Options for Vertebral Artery Dissection
Treatment for Vertebral Artery Dissection aims to prevent further complications, restore blood flow to the brain, and manage associated symptoms.
- Medications: Anticoagulants or antiplatelet drugs may be prescribed to prevent blood clots and reduce the risk of stroke associated with Vertebral Artery Dissection.
- Lifestyle Modifications: Adopting a heart-healthy diet, maintaining a healthy weight, quitting smoking, and managing hypertension are essential lifestyle changes to support vascular health and reduce the risk of Vertebral Artery Dissection.
- Physical Therapy: Physical therapy may be recommended to improve strength, balance, and coordination, helping individuals recover from the effects of Vertebral Artery Dissection and prevent future complications.

Frequently Asked Questions
What causes vertebral artery dissection?
Vertebral artery dissection can be caused by trauma, connective tissue disorders, high blood pressure, and anatomical abnormalities. Early detection is crucial.
How is vertebral artery dissection diagnosed?
Vertebral artery dissection is diagnosed through imaging tests like CT angiography or MRI, which can detect abnormalities in the artery.
What are the symptoms of vertebral artery dissection?
Symptoms of vertebral artery dissection may include sudden severe headache, neck pain, vision changes, dizziness, and difficulty speaking or swallowing.
How does vertebral artery dissection affect the brain?
Vertebral artery dissection can lead to a stroke by causing blood clots to form, leading to decreased blood flow and potential brain damage.
What treatment options are available for vertebral artery dissection?
Treatment options for vertebral artery dissection include antiplatelet therapy, anticoagulation, stenting, and surgery, tailored to each case's specific needs.
Can vertebral artery dissection lead to a stroke?
Yes, vertebral artery dissection can lead to a stroke due to reduced blood flow to the brain, causing ischemia and potential neurological deficits.
How long does recovery take after vertebral artery dissection?
Recovery after vertebral artery dissection varies, typically taking weeks to months. Timely treatment and rehabilitation play a crucial role.
